Sedgwick County Hospital uses an indirect job-costing system for all patients. In June, the budgeted nursing care charges for each department and budgeted allocation bases of nursing days are as follows:

Critical Care Special Care General Care

Budgeted nursing costs $2,480,000 (Critical Care) $1,644,000 (Special Care) $1,280,400 (General Care)

Budgeted nursing days 5,000(Critical Care) 4,000(Special Care) 8,000(General Care)

Patient Ms. Graves spent six days in critical care and eight days in special care during June. The remainder of the 30-day month was spent in the general care area.

Required Questions : a. Determine the budgeted overhead rate for each department. b. What are the total charges to Ms. Graves if she was in the facility the entire month?
